About the Journal

Medical Laboratory Science Journal (MedLab) is a peer-reviewed, open-access international journal that publishes high-quality research across diverse areas of medical laboratory science. The journal’s focus and scope include, but are not limited to: clinical chemistry, hematology, immunology and serology, microbiology, parasitology, transfusion medicine and blood bank technology, cytology, clinical toxicology, molecular biology, molecular diagnostics, point-of-care testing (POCT), laboratory management and quality systems, laboratory-based public health surveillance, biomedical instrumentation and laboratory innovation, as well as laboratory education and professional development.

Medical Laboratory Science Journal (MedLab) is dedicated to advancing the science and practice of medical laboratory technology. The journal serves as a platform for academic exchange among laboratory scientists, healthcare professionals, educators, researchers, and policymakers engaged in diagnostic innovation and laboratory quality improvement.

We welcome original research articles, systematic reviews, technical reports, case studies, and policy papers that explore current challenges, technological advancements, best practices, and interdisciplinary collaboration in laboratory medicine. All submissions are subject to a rigorous double-blind peer-review process by national and international experts.

Publication Frequency: Biannually (May and November)
Publisher: Kadewaguru Foundation | medlab@kadewaguru.org

This journal provides immediate open access to its content and is licensed under a Creative Commons Attribution-ShareAlike 4.0 International License. There are no submission fees or article processing charges (APCs).

MedLab is preserved in LOCKSS and CLOCKSS.
